AI vibe coding startup Lovable raises $200M at $1.8B valuation – News

Swedish artificial intelligence software development startup Lovable Labs Inc. today announced it has raised $200 million in an early-stage round that values the company at $1.8 billion.

Founded in 2023, the company’s product allows software developers to prototype and build websites and apps rapidly using a method called “vibe coding.” That’s an AI-assisted development approach where developers use natural language to instruct AI tools to generate, refine and debug code. It emphasizes fast, improvisational and iterative experimentation that relies heavily on AI for code completion.

Accel led the Series A round. The company’s existing investors, 20VC, ByFounders, Creandum, Hummingbird and Visionaries Club, also participated in the round. It comes just six months after the company raised $15 million in pre-Series A funding in February.

In a recent talk, Lovable’s Chief Executive Anton Osika said the company now exceeds 180,000 paying subscribers and reached annual recurring revenues of $75 million in seven months.

The company provides numerous tools for developers, with a focus on non-technical users, providing them with everything they need to go from idea to working application quickly. The company’s website tagline is “Build something Lovable.”

A user needs only start by typing an idea into the website’s chatbox to begin their journey, which can also take uploads of images, documents, flowcharts and more. Slightly more technical users can also import their work from Figma, a cloud-based design and prototyping tool for creating user interfaces and user experiences, to provide the AI tool with a framework to build the logic behind their application.

Apps built by the community can be developed privately or displayed publicly. This allows other users to borrow, remix and reuse the code generated in those projects in their work. Some examples include a Quick Response code generator, an invoice template generator and the “Engine Arcade” that can create video games from just a prompt.

Lovable also recently launched an agentic AI capability in beta mode at the tail end of June. Agent Mode allows Lovable to think, plan and take actions automatically on behalf of the user, meaning that the user can provide a full specification document of their intent for the application and let Lovable build parts of their project.

Its part of a new series of capabilities that will search the codebase of the user to extract files, functions and components to use, read files to understand app structure, inspect logs and debug errors on its own and run web searches to fetch documentation, content and images – and even edit them on demand. Lovable said that it will essentially act like a software developer.

Currently, Agent Mode can be used for simple requests, such as writing straightforward functions for projects, or more complex requests, such as building complex features, all without needing a lot of interactivity or hand-holding.
